Consumer Analyst Resume Examples & Samples

  • 50% - Consumer Analysis
  • Responsible for maintaining and evolving market performance trackers; this includes maintaining SPHE’s relationship with the OCC
  • Identify key competitor strategies (around products, formats, windows, marketing, etc) and communicate to the business in order to develop SPHE strategy
  • Update the business on competitor New Release performance and Box Office conversions
  • Produce analysis of consumer behaviour trends impacting the industry e.g. Blu-ray conversions, 4K uptake, pre-order habits, subscription models
  • Analyse and communicate key findings around redemption and behaviour from large consumer data resources such as Ultraviolet and Moviextras
  • Own the relationship with consumer data agencies, e.g. Kantar Worldpanel and communicate key consumer trends to the team
  • Develop Intent To Consume questionnaires and combine with other consumer data sources to identify key consumer target audience for products and campaigns
  • Develop topline tracker of significant performance influencers including marketing campaigns and external factors such as business model and retail landscape changes
  • 35% - Marketing Strategy
  • Work with Head of PR to develop analysis supporting brand partnership pitches and where needed with post campaign analysis (across media, PR and promotions)
  • Work with Head of PR to increase reach & impact of social messaging and improve measurement
  • Define key metrics for consumer engagement with current marketing communications, with a focus on delivering actionable insights
  • Collate key social media reports from SPHE agencies and communicate the key messages to inform business decisions on marketing mix
  • 10% - Integrating Consumer Research
  • Work with Head of Insights & Planning and Senior Manager, EMEA Customer Insights to develop usable consumer research projects
  • Responsible for developing key marketing strategy and actions from the findings of these projects
  • Responsible for integrating current consumer research projects in to the marketing team
  • 5% - Cultural engagement
  • Demonstrate and promote SPHE values of Teamwork, Trust and Innovation
  • Share best practice across Business Units and with European counterparts (presentations, category analysis, customer reports)

Consumer Foresight Senior Analyst Resume Examples & Samples

  • Identify disruptive trends to anticipate significant changes before they impact key business drivers and develop strategies that shape those changes to optimize long-term results and returns for the organization
  • Concentrate on systemic and transformational change as opposed to incremental change based on existing conditions and trends. Rather than relying on predictive forecasts, describe alternative plausible and preferable futures, in addition to the expected future
  • Move beyond traditional forecasters' quantitative methods by applying a balance of proven qualitative and quantitative tools form the fields of business, marketing, consumer science, and retailing
  • Use a wide range of theoretical and practical models to examine the sources, patterns and causes of change and stability in order to map probable, plausible and preferable futures
  • Leverage collaboration and innovation to gain multiple, genuinely new perspectives on the organization’s most challenging problems and most compelling opportunities
  • Focus on projecting and planning for discontinuous and transformational change by analyzing rapid alterations in external environments and by using systems thinking to increase the chances of achieving preferred futures
  • Able to produce story-driven, highly synthesized, succinct and actionable data-driven deliverables for executives and other key audiences
  • Proven success integrating quantitative and qualitative findings into actionable, provocative, persuasive recommendations
  • Able to partner effectively and be widely viewed as an exceptional collaborator
  • Proven strategic thinking abilities; able to craft clear, compelling recommendations
  • Experience managing multi-phase projects and working with a wide variety of data and information sources, including qualitative research, survey data, demographic and consumer trends and online panels
  • A good knowledge of consumers and macrotrends (e.g., technological, economic, regulatory, social drivers)
  • Known for strong critical thinking and analytic skills, attention to detail, innate sense of curiosity, and passion for this type of work
  • Bachelor’s degree in market research, marketing, statistics, sociology, psychology, business, economics, or related field
